About ZIP Code 31795

ZIP code 31795 is located in Ty Ty, Georgia, within Tift County. With a population of 1,637, this is a sparsely populated ZIP code with a middle-aged community — the median age is 42.2 years. Economically, 31795 is a working-class ZIP code: the median household income of $48,162 is below the national average.

Real estate in ZIP code 31795 represents one of the more affordable housing markets in the country. The median home value of $119,000 is well below the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$848 per month in median rent. Homeownership is strong here — 71.0% of occupied units are owner-occupied, suggesting an established, stable residential community. Median home values have increased by 77% since 2019.

The population of 31795 is primarily White (75.14%). Residents are less-educated — 22.8%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is below the national average. Poverty affects some residents at 13.5%. Household income has grown by 27% since 2019.
